How to Stop Being a People Pleaser
Clinical psychologist Dr. Becky Kennedy explores the origins of people-pleasing and the emotional challenges it brings, offering practical strategies for setting boundaries and prioritizing personal needs. She also shares parenting strategies to help children express their desires and cultivate a healthy sense of self, preventing people-pleasing tendencies from developing early on.
